How Can You Effectively Repair RAM Memory Yourself?

When your computer starts acting sluggish, crashing unexpectedly, or displaying mysterious errors, the culprit might be faulty RAM memory. As one of the most critical components in your system, RAM (Random Access Memory) plays a vital role in ensuring smooth and efficient performance. Understanding how to repair RAM memory can save you from costly replacements and extend the life of your device.

Repairing RAM isn’t always about tossing out the old and buying new modules; sometimes, the issue lies in minor faults that can be diagnosed and fixed with the right approach. Whether it’s a loose connection, corrupted memory sectors, or software-related errors, knowing the basics of RAM troubleshooting empowers you to tackle problems head-on. This article will guide you through the essentials of identifying RAM issues and exploring practical repair strategies.

Before diving into detailed repair techniques, it’s important to grasp how RAM functions within your computer and what symptoms indicate potential memory problems. With this foundational knowledge, you’ll be better equipped to understand the causes behind RAM failures and the steps needed to restore your system’s stability and speed. Get ready to unlock the secrets of RAM repair and keep your computer running at its best.

Diagnosing RAM Issues and Using Software Tools

Before attempting any physical repairs on RAM memory, it is crucial to accurately diagnose whether the memory modules are faulty. Various software tools are designed to test RAM for errors, helping isolate problematic modules and pinpoint the nature of the failure.

One of the most commonly used utilities is MemTest86, which performs a series of comprehensive tests to detect memory errors by writing and reading patterns to RAM. It boots from a USB drive or CD, running outside the operating system to avoid interference.

Windows users can also utilize the Windows Memory Diagnostic tool, which is built into the operating system. This tool performs basic tests and can indicate if errors are found during startup.

Key points when diagnosing RAM issues:

  • Always test one RAM module at a time to isolate the faulty stick.
  • Run multiple passes of the memory test for reliable results.
  • Note any error codes or patterns reported by the software.

Physical Inspection and Cleaning of RAM Modules

After confirming the presence of RAM errors, a physical inspection of the memory sticks and their slots is advisable. Dust, debris, or oxidation on contacts can cause poor electrical connections, leading to intermittent failures.

Steps to properly inspect and clean RAM modules include:

  • Power off the system and unplug it from the power source.
  • Remove the RAM sticks carefully from their slots.
  • Examine the gold contacts for signs of dirt, corrosion, or physical damage.
  • Use a soft, lint-free cloth or an eraser to gently clean the contacts.
  • Blow compressed air into the RAM slots to remove dust and debris.
  • Reinsert the RAM firmly to ensure good contact.

Avoid using liquids or abrasive materials that may damage the contacts or PCB.

Reflowing and Reballing Techniques

In some cases, RAM failures are due to micro-cracks or poor solder joints on the memory chips or the module’s PCB. Advanced repair techniques such as reflowing or reballing the chips can sometimes restore functionality, but these methods require specialized equipment and skills.

Reflowing involves heating the entire RAM module to a temperature that melts the solder joints, allowing them to re-establish proper connections. This is typically done using a controlled hot air rework station.

Reballing is a more precise process where the individual solder balls on the memory chip are replaced. This involves removing the chip, cleaning off the old solder, applying new solder balls, and reattaching the chip to the PCB.

Technique Description Equipment Needed Risk Level Suitability
Reflowing Heating PCB to re-melt solder joints Hot air rework station Medium Temporary fix for solder cracks
Reballing Replacing solder balls on chip connections Soldering station, stencil, flux High Permanent fix, requires expertise

Due to the complexity and risk of further damage, these methods are generally recommended only for professionals.

Replacing Faulty RAM Modules

When repair attempts are unsuccessful or not feasible, replacing the faulty RAM module is the most reliable solution. Before purchasing new RAM, ensure compatibility with your system in terms of type (DDR3, DDR4, DDR5), speed, and voltage.

Best practices for replacement:

  • Match the new RAM’s specifications to the existing modules for optimal performance.
  • Purchase RAM from reputable manufacturers with warranty coverage.
  • Install the new module following the motherboard’s manual instructions.
  • Run memory diagnostics after installation to confirm proper operation.

This approach ensures system stability and prevents recurring issues related to damaged memory.

Preventive Measures to Extend RAM Lifespan

Maintaining RAM modules properly can reduce the likelihood of failure and extend their operational life. Preventive steps include:

  • Keeping the computer environment clean and dust-free.
  • Ensuring adequate cooling and ventilation within the case.
  • Avoiding physical shocks or static discharge when handling RAM.
  • Regularly updating BIOS and motherboard firmware to improve memory compatibility.
  • Using surge protectors to prevent damage from electrical spikes.

Implementing these measures helps maintain consistent performance and minimizes repair needs.

Diagnosing RAM Memory Issues

Before attempting any repair on RAM modules, it is essential to accurately diagnose the nature of the memory fault. RAM errors can manifest as system instability, frequent blue screens, application crashes, or failure to boot. To isolate RAM as the cause, undertake the following diagnostic steps:

  • Run Memory Testing Software: Utilize tools such as MemTest86, Windows Memory Diagnostic, or MemTest86+ to perform thorough scans of the RAM. These tools detect faults by writing and reading patterns across memory cells.
  • Check for Physical Damage: Inspect the RAM sticks visually for any signs of burns, corrosion, or damaged chips.
  • Test Modules Individually: If multiple RAM sticks are installed, test them one at a time to identify the faulty module.
  • Swap Slots: Install the RAM in different motherboard slots to rule out slot-related problems.

Basic Troubleshooting Steps for RAM Repair

Once a faulty RAM module is identified, certain practical steps can sometimes resolve minor issues without requiring replacement:

  • Reseat the RAM: Power down the system, remove the RAM sticks, clean the contacts gently with isopropyl alcohol, and reinstall them firmly in their slots.
  • Clean Motherboard Slots: Dust or oxidation in memory slots can cause connectivity issues. Use compressed air and a soft brush to clean the slots carefully.
  • Update BIOS/UEFI: Firmware updates can improve memory compatibility and stability.
  • Reset BIOS Settings: Restore BIOS settings to defaults to ensure no misconfiguration is causing memory errors.

Advanced Techniques for RAM Repair

For technicians with specialized equipment and expertise, certain hardware-level interventions may be possible, though these carry risks and are generally recommended only for critical data recovery or specialized environments.

Technique Description Risks and Considerations
Chip-Level Reballing Involves desoldering the DRAM chips, cleaning and replacing solder balls, then resoldering to fix bad connections. High risk of damaging the chips or PCB; requires precision tools and skill.
Replacing Defective DRAM Chips Removing and replacing individual faulty DRAM ICs on the module. Extremely difficult due to tiny components; may void warranties; requires hot-air stations and microscope work.
Firmware or SPD Reprogramming Rewriting or correcting the Serial Presence Detect (SPD) data to fix compatibility or timing errors. Requires EEPROM programmers and detailed knowledge of memory specifications.

When to Replace RAM Instead of Repairing

In most cases, especially for consumer-grade memory modules, replacement is the most practical and cost-effective solution. Consider replacement under the following circumstances:

  • Persistent errors after reseating and cleaning
  • Physical damage such as cracked PCBs or burnt components
  • Multiple failing chips on a single module
  • Absence of access to specialized repair equipment
  • Warranty coverage allows for easy replacement

Modern RAM prices are relatively low, making replacement a safer and more reliable option compared to attempting advanced repairs.

Preventive Measures to Protect RAM Memory

To minimize the risk of RAM failure and extend the lifespan of memory modules, implement these preventive practices:

  • Ensure Proper Cooling: Maintain adequate airflow within the computer case to prevent overheating.
  • Use Surge Protectors: Protect hardware from electrical surges and power fluctuations.
  • Handle Modules Carefully: Always ground yourself before touching RAM to avoid electrostatic discharge damage.
  • Keep BIOS Updated: Regularly update motherboard firmware for improved hardware compatibility.
  • Maintain Clean Environment: Avoid excessive dust accumulation inside the PC, which can impair contacts and cooling.

Professional Perspectives on How To Repair RAM Memory

Dr. Emily Chen (Computer Hardware Engineer, SiliconTech Innovations). Repairing RAM memory typically involves diagnosing physical damage such as broken solder joints or faulty chips. While software-level errors can sometimes be resolved by reformatting or updating firmware, true hardware repairs require precision soldering tools and expertise. In many cases, replacement is more cost-effective than repair due to the complexity of RAM circuitry.

Marcus Lee (Senior Systems Technician, DataCore Solutions). When addressing RAM memory issues, the first step is to run comprehensive diagnostic tests to isolate the fault. If the issue stems from corrupted memory cells, specialized memory testing software can help identify them. However, physical repair of RAM modules is rarely feasible outside of professional repair centers equipped with microscopic inspection and reballing equipment.

Sophia Martinez (IT Infrastructure Specialist, NexGen Computing). Repairing RAM memory requires a methodical approach that starts with verifying compatibility and reseating the modules to eliminate connection problems. For damaged RAM sticks, cleaning contacts with isopropyl alcohol may restore functionality. Nonetheless, most hardware faults in RAM are irreversible, and replacement remains the most reliable solution to ensure system stability.

Frequently Asked Questions (FAQs)

What are common signs that RAM memory needs repair?
Common signs include frequent system crashes, blue screen errors, slow performance, and failure to boot. Diagnostic tools can help confirm RAM issues.

Can RAM memory be physically repaired if damaged?
Physical repair of RAM modules is generally not feasible. Damaged RAM chips typically require replacement rather than repair.

How can I test if my RAM is faulty?
Use memory diagnostic tools such as Windows Memory Diagnostic or MemTest86 to perform thorough testing and identify errors.

Is it possible to fix RAM errors through software?
Software cannot repair physical defects but can help isolate issues by clearing corrupted memory caches or updating drivers.

What steps should I take before replacing faulty RAM?
Ensure proper grounding to avoid static damage, identify the correct RAM type compatible with your system, and back up important data.

Can cleaning RAM modules improve their performance?
Cleaning RAM contacts with isopropyl alcohol can improve connectivity if oxidation or dirt is present, but it does not fix internal faults.
Repairing RAM memory is a complex process that often requires a thorough understanding of computer hardware and diagnostic techniques. While physical damage to RAM modules is generally irreparable by end-users, many issues related to RAM performance can be addressed through software diagnostics, reseating the modules, cleaning contacts, or updating system BIOS and drivers. Identifying the root cause of RAM problems through memory testing tools is a crucial first step before attempting any form of repair or replacement.

It is important to recognize that RAM repair at the component level typically involves specialized equipment and expertise, which is usually beyond the scope of consumer-level troubleshooting. In most cases, replacing faulty RAM modules is the most practical and reliable solution. However, maintaining proper system conditions such as adequate cooling, stable power supply, and regular cleaning can help prevent RAM failures and extend the lifespan of memory modules.

Ultimately, a systematic approach combining diagnostic testing, careful handling, and preventive maintenance offers the best outcomes when dealing with RAM memory issues. Users should weigh the cost-effectiveness and feasibility of repair attempts against the benefits of replacement to ensure optimal system performance and stability.

Author Profile

Avatar
Harold Trujillo
Harold Trujillo is the founder of Computing Architectures, a blog created to make technology clear and approachable for everyone. Raised in Albuquerque, New Mexico, Harold developed an early fascination with computers that grew into a degree in Computer Engineering from Arizona State University. He later worked as a systems architect, designing distributed platforms and optimizing enterprise performance. Along the way, he discovered a passion for teaching and simplifying complex ideas.

Through his writing, Harold shares practical knowledge on operating systems, PC builds, performance tuning, and IT management, helping readers gain confidence in understanding and working with technology.